"In the current dramatic circumstances, marked by the pandemic and the war in the heart of Europe, the transatlantic link has reconfirmed its inescapable centrality, showing that it is the key to effectively address common challenges. In this context, unity of purpose in the face of the unacceptable Russian aggression against Ukraine, it must be constantly strengthened, in support of the shared commitment in favor of peace, freedom and democracy ".
This was stated by the President of the Republic, Sergio Mattarella, in a message sent to the President of the United States of America, Joe Biden, for the 4th of July.
"I trust that Washington and Rome will continue to strengthen the partnership that animates our joint efforts, also in all multilateral fora and in the context of relations between the United States and the European Union. In this way we will be able to operate with ever greater effectiveness in support of the affirmation of common values, as well as of a sustainable and inclusive path of economic development and social progress which, in the current economic situation, also requires particular attention to the global aspects of energy and food security.
